Add 24/42 and 90/35

1st number: 24/42, 2nd number: 2 20/35

24/42 + 90/35 is 22/7.

Steps for adding fractions

  1. Find the least common denominator or LCM of the two denominators:
    LCM of 42 and 35 is 210

    Next, find the equivalent fraction of both fractional numbers with denominator 210
  2. For the 1st fraction, since 42 × 5 = 210,
    24/42 = 24 × 5/42 × 5 = 120/210
  3. Likewise, for the 2nd fraction, since 35 × 6 = 210,
    90/35 = 90 × 6/35 × 6 = 540/210
  4. Add the two like fractions:
    120/210 + 540/210 = 120 + 540/210 = 660/210
  5. 660/210 simplified gives 22/7
  6. So, 24/42 + 90/35 = 22/7
